B-27-Supplement ist das häufigste zitierte Supplement für die neuronale Zellkultur. Das optimierte serumfreie Supplement ermöglicht das Wachstum embryonaler, postnataler und erwachsener hippocampaler Neuronen und anderer Neuronen des ZNS in niedriger oder hoher Dichte sowie mit kurz- oder langfristiger Lebensfähigkeit. B-27 Supplement ist als 50x Flüssigkeit erhältlich und für die Verwendung mit Neurobasal Medium oder Neurobasal-A Medium für neuronale Zellkulturen ohne erforderliche Astrozyten-Nährschicht konzipiert.

B-27 Supplement eignet sich für die Verwendung in den meisten Anwendungen mit Nervenzellen. Für andere Anwendungen bieten wir alternative Formulierungen von B-27 Supplement und Neurobasal Medien.

No, it is not recommended to freeze media due to the potential of precipitates forming upon thaw. Inorganic salts and amino acids in the formulation may come out of solution when exposed to temperature fluctuations. These precipitates will not go back into solution easily once formed.

Neurobasal and Neurobasal-A media (for postnatal and adult neurons) allow for long-term maintenance of neuronal cells without the need for an astrocyte feeder layer. These media should be supplemented with either serum or a serum-free supplement, plus 0.5mM L-glutamine. B-27 supplement is a serum-free supplement that comes as a 50X concentrate in a 10ml volume. This is enough supplement for 500ml of media. Fetal, postnatal, and adult neural cultures can be grown in the appropriate Neurobasal medium supplemented with B-27 supplement .

We also have two other supplements. One is called G-5 and is for growth and expression of glial cells (normal and tumor) of astrocytic phenotype. This comes in a 1ml size, at a 100X concentration. The other supplement is called N-2 and is for growth and expression of post-mitotic neurons and tumor cells of neuronal phenotype. This comes in a 5ml size, at a 100X concentration.

We recommend using Neurobasal Plus Medium with B-27 Plus Supplement for long-term culture of mixed hippocampal cells. For short-term culture of a pure population of hippocampal neurons, we would recommend using Neurobasal-A Medium with B-27 Supplement.

Yes, we do offer B-27 Supplement, minus insulin (Cat. Nos. A1895601 and A1895602). All our other B-27 supplements do contain insulin.
